The Comprehensive Guide to Buying a Dodge Ram Engine in the USA
The Dodge Ram, now just understood as Ram, has actually developed itself as a foundation of the American automotive landscape. Prominent for its hauling capability, rugged resilience, and renowned HEMI power, these trucks are built to stand up to durable usage. Nevertheless, even the most robust engines eventually catch use, high mileage, or mechanical failure. When a Ram owner faces the reality of a dead or passing away engine, the decision-making procedure for a replacement can be intimidating.
Getting a replacement engine in the United States includes navigating a specialized market of crate engines, remanufactured systems, and utilized choices. This guide offers an in-depth analysis of the readily available engine types, where to source them, and the critical elements to consider before making an investment.
1. Recognizing the Right Engine for Your Ram
Before getting in the market, it is necessary to recognize which engine is currently in the automobile. The Ram lineup has used numerous famous powertrains over the last twenty years. While lots of owners look for an upgrade, compatibility is typically tied to the lorry’s Engine Control Unit (ECU) and transmission.
Popular Dodge Ram Engine OptionsEngine TypeDisplacementFuelCommon Use CasePentastar V63.6 LFuelLight-duty driving, fuel efficiency.HEMI V85.7 LGasolineWell-rounded towing and performance.EcoDiesel V63.0 LDieselHigh fuel economy for half-ton trucks.Cummins I66.7 LDieselDurable towing and long-range hauling.HEMI V86.4 LGasolineDurable 2500/3500 work trucks.The 5.7 L HEMI: The Gold Standard
The 5.7 L HEMI is the most frequently replaced engine in the USA. While powerful, previously designs were vulnerable to “HEMI Tick”-- a lifter and camshaft failure. When purchasing a replacement, lots of buyers try to find upgraded variations that have actually resolved these oiling and lifter problems.
2. Picking Between New, Remanufactured, and Used
The source of the engine determines its rate, longevity, and warranty. Purchasers need to weigh their budget against their long-term strategies for the lorry.
New (Crate) Engines
These are factory-fresh engines from Mopar (the parts department of Stellantis).
Pros: Zero miles, optimum longevity, factory service warranty.Cons: Most expensive option; may require additional elements (manifolds, wiring).Remanufactured Engines
A remanufactured engine is stripped to the bare block and rebuilt with brand-new internal parts to satisfy or exceed original equipment producer (OEM) specifications.
Pros: Better-than-new quality sometimes; usually consists of a 3-- 5 year warranty; more budget-friendly than brand-new.Cons: Higher rate point than a used engine from a salvage yard.Used (Salvage) Engines
Sourced from vehicles that have been associated with accidents however have functional engines.
Pros: Lowest expense; typically includes accessories like the alternator and water pump.Cons: Limited warranty (usually 30-- 90 days); unidentified internal wear; threat of “covert” issues.3. Where to Buy Dodge Ram Engines in the USA
The United States has a robust infrastructure for automobile parts. Depending on the wanted engine type, particular providers are more useful than others.
Specialized Remanufacturers
Business like Jasper Engines & & Transmissions or Powertrain Products are leaders in the US market. They concentrate on “fixing” known factory defects throughout the remanufacturing procedure. For instance, a remanufactured 5.7 L HEMI might consist of higher-quality lifters and high-flow oil pumps to prevent future failures.
Online Marketplaces
Websites such as eBay Motors and specialized platforms like Car-Part. com enable buyers to browse stocks of salvage lawns throughout the country. This is the most efficient method to discover a used engine with particular mileage near your location.
Authorized Mopar Dealers
For those looking for a new dog crate engine, official Dodge Ram Truck Engine USA/Ram car dealerships are the primary source. Purchasing from a dealership guarantees the part matches the VIN specifically, though the price tag is considerably higher.
4. Secret Considerations Before Purchasing
Buying an engine is a major financial commitment. To make sure a smooth transaction, purchasers need to follow a strict list.
Important Steps for Buyers:VIN Verification: Always offer the supplier with the 17-digit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This ensures the engine’s sensing units, harnesses, and bolt patterns match the existing chassis.Comprehend the “Core Charge”: Most engine sellers require a “core.” This is your old, broken engine. You pay a deposit (typically ₤ 500-- ₤ 1,500), which is reimbursed once the seller gets your old engine back for recycling or remanufacturing.Check the Warranty Terms: Does the service warranty cover labor? If a replacement engine fails, some guarantees only spend for the part, leaving the owner to pay a mechanic countless dollars for the re-installation.Delivering Logistics: Engines are heavy and need freight shipping. Guarantee the seller provides a property shipment with a liftgate service if the engine is not being sent out straight to an industrial vehicle store.5. Expense Comparison Table

Once a replacement engine is set up, the work is not over. Correct “burglary” is vital for the durability of the new system.
Fluid Flushes: Always change the radiator and oil cooler when installing a brand-new engine. Particles from the original engine failure can linger in these elements and take a trip into the new engine, causing immediate damage.The First 500 Miles: Avoid heavy towing or high-speed driving for the very first 500 miles. This enables the piston rings to seat properly.Oil Grade: Stick strictly to the manufacturer-recommended oil weight. For lots of Ram trucks, especially those with MDS (Multi-Displacement System), utilizing the wrong oil can cause timing and lifter problems.7.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Can I switch a V6 Ram engine for a V8 HEMI?A: While physically possible, it is exceptionally complicated and costly. It needs a brand-new transmission, electrical wiring harness, ECU, and secondary cooling systems. It is generally more cost-efficient to offer the V6 truck and purchase a V8 design.
Q: What is the average labor cost to set up a Dodge Ram Truck Engine Part Ram engine?A: In the USA, labor rates for an engine swap normally range from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 3,500, depending upon the store’s hourly rate and the intricacy of the engine.
Q: Does a remanufactured engine featured a service warranty?A: Yes, many credible US remanufacturers provide a 3-year/100,000-mile or 5-year/unlimited-mile warranty. Always validate if the service warranty is “nationwide” so it can be serviced at any shop.
Q: How do I understand if my Cummins diesel motor needs replacement or simply a restore?A: Cummins engines are famous for their durability. If the block and head are not cracked, many owners choose an “in-frame” reconstruct, which is considerably less expensive than a complete engine replacement.
Q: Is it better to purchase a regional utilized engine or have one delivered?A: Buying locally allows you to check the engine for leaks or visible damage. Nevertheless, shipping from a massive nationwide supplier typically offers much better guarantee protection and a better evaluated item.
